PLDT, Ciena eye to strengthen PH’s digital backbone

The Philippines’ largest fully integrated telco company, PLDT Inc. (PLDT), is leveraging Ciena’s optical technology to bolster the country’s digital infrastructure by improving data transmission from the Asia Direct Cable (ADC) system to local end users. PLDT is using Ciena’s 6500, powered by WaveLogic 5 Extreme (WL5e) coherent optical technology, to efficiently and reliably backhaul local traffic from global cloud providers.

“PLDT is committed to strengthening the country’s digital backbone by ensuring that the international capacity carried by the ADC system translates into world-class connectivity for users nationwide. With the support of Ciena’s optical technology, we can provide faster, more resilient, and more secure services, powering the Philippines’ digital economy from individual users to enterprises and hyperscalers,” said Blums Pineda, Senior Vice President and Head of Enterprise Business Group, PLDT and Smart.

“The Philippines is a key destination for many global cloud providers and enterprises seeking to expand their presence in Asia,” said Matt Vesperman, Vice President, Asia Pacific, Ciena. “Ciena’s market-leading optical technology provides a seamless connectivity link to advance international trade and digital transformation within the Philippines.”

Ciena’s WL5e coherent optical technology enables PLDT to carry multi-terabit traffic, delivering low-latency, high-capacity connectivity from the ADC landing station to PLDT’s national backbone. Additionally, Ciena’s Navigator Network Control Suite (Navigator NCS) enhances operational efficiencies for PLDT’s network by simplifying and accelerating network planning, provisioning, and assurance workflows.

Through its corporate arm, PLDT Enterprise, PLDT continues to accelerate its digital investments to optimize enterprise operations and drive innovation. True to this commitment, the ADC system is connected to the recently inaugurated VITRO Santa Rosa (VSR), the Philippines’ first AI-ready data center, built and operated by VITRO Inc. In 2024, Ciena’s coherent optical technology enabled VITRO’s Data Center Interconnect (DCI) solution, linking VSR to the rest of VITRO’s flagship data centers. VITRO’s DCI provides enterprises with the ability to securely connect their racks across different VITRO sites, optimizing disaster recovery strategies and operational efficiency.
